Film Students Receive Best in Show Award for "Saving Faith"

In 2016, when Father Douglas Al-Bazi traveled to Papatoetoe, New Zealand to lead St. Addai Chaldean Catholic Church, the people there began to learn about his time as an ISIS captive. Father Al-Bazi shared his stories of torture by ISIS and his struggle to keep his faith. "Saving Faith" – written and directed by John Mohler (’21) and Luke Layden (’20) reveals the perseverance of Father Al-Bazi and the Iraqi community following one of the most hostile times in Iraq's history.  

The film was funded by the Salmanowitz and LaMattina grants, and speaks to BC’s commitment to social justice and human rights filmmaking. The Salmanowitz and LaMattina grants were postponed for the summer due to the health crisis, but hopefully will resume in January or March, 2021.
